The Presidency says that President Bola Tinubu is not worried about the outcome of the upcoming judgment to be delivered by the Presidential Election Petition Court tomorrow.
The spokesman to the President, Ajuri Ngelale in a television interview yesterday said his principal sees no need to threaten judicial officers, saying that the judiciary is in the best position to make independent decisionsbased on the merits of the case before it.
Ngelale stated that he will continue to ensure that no matter what the outcome of the judgment is, he does his part and ensures that the institutions continue to be respected, not just by him, but by all actors.
The Tribunal’s judgment will be delivered in a live broadcast by interested television stations while the President is away in New Delhi, India, for the G-20 Leaders’ Summit.
